With the current situation causing income and cashflow challenges, the directors of the Guild have agreed to offer deferred subscription payments for those members facing especially difficult financial circumstances.

If you are affected in this way, you can ask confidentially for a deferral by contacting subscriptions manager Peter Hill.

Please include your bank or building society account number and sort code for a refund as these are encrypted in the Guild’s SmartDebit system.

Members who ask for a deferral and have already paid the 2020 subscription of £78 will receive an immediate refund; members whose direct debits are due to be collected from May 16 onwards will be refunded shortly before the sum is collected.

The directors have also agreed to waive the rules requiring members to be no more than six months in arrears with their subscription payment and also the requirement that only members whose subscription is up to date can enter Guild awards.

This way, all members can continue to enjoy the practical and social benefits of Guild membership.

To be fair to all, subscription payments refunded in this way will be collected at a future date once the financial impact of coronavirus on members has eased.
